F.alhusary: Yemen, Cuba discuss bilateral relations
[02/12/2021 05:34]
HAVANA-SABA
Yemen's Ambassador to Cuba Mohammad Saleh Nasher discussed Thursday with Vice Minister of Cuban Foreign Affairs Ministry Ata Yansi means of promoting and enhancing mutual relations between the two countries.
Nasher briefed the Cuban official on latest political developments in Yemen and President Hadi's call for ending the war and realizing peace in accordance with international community's resolution led by Resolution 2216.
He pointed out to Houthi militia's crimes against civilians and displaced people in Marib, Jawf, Hodeida and Dhale'a over its continuous barbaric aggression and shelling on villages and safe areas by ballistic rockets and drones.
For her part, Cuban vice minister renewed her country's permanent and fixed position towards Yemen, stressing importance of dialogue to stop the war and realizing permanent peace in Yemen.
